    Quote Originally Posted by surfinisfun View Post
    Lol, and now the IP changed to 109.236.84.29 in the Netherlands so looks like all is good again.

    Edit: Now its back in the States under a different IP.......Maybe someone is working on the site.
    its cloudfare, the site will always change servers to keep it on the fastest one for the most connections it receives without ever showing its true location.. google cloudfare .. nice service designed to protect against ddos and server issues (a reverse proxy) and as result is the gateway for all traffic to the site.
